
takelage-dev 是一个通用开发环境Docker镜像,集成了Docker和docker-compose工具,旨在为开发团队提供一致的开发体验和标准化工具链。该镜像简化了多项目开发配置流程,确保不同开发者和环境之间的开发环境一致性。
使用以下命令启动takelage-dev开发环境:
bashdocker run -it --rm \ -v /var/run/docker.sock:/var/run/docker.sock \ -v $(pwd):/workspace \ takelwerk/takelage-dev
创建docker-compose.yml文件:
yamlversion: '3' services: dev: image: takelwerk/takelage-dev volumes: - /var/run/docker.sock:/var/run/docker.sock - ./:/workspace environment: - PROJECT_NAME=my-project - DEVELOPER_NAME=John Doe - DEVELOPER_EMAIL=john@example.com tty: true stdin_open: true
启动服务:
bashdocker-compose up -d docker-compose exec dev bash
| 环境变量 | 描述 | 默认值 |
|---|---|---|
PROJECT_NAME | 项目名称 | my-project |
DEVELOPER_NAME | 开发者名称 | Developer |
DEVELOPER_EMAIL | 开发者*** | dev@example.com |
WORKSPACE_DIR | 工作目录路径 | /workspace |
TOOLCHAIN_VERSION | 工具链版本 | latest |
/var/run/docker.sock: Docker守护进程套接字,允许在容器内使用Docker命令/workspace: 项目工作目录,建议挂载本地项目目录在容器内可以使用以下常用命令:
bash# 初始化新项目 takelage init # 构建项目 takelage build # 运行测试 takelage test # 启动开发服务器 takelage serve # 查看帮助信息 takelage help
本项目遵循MIT许可证,详情请参见项目仓库中的LICENSE文件。




探索更多轩辕镜像的使用方法,找到最适合您系统的配置方式
通过 Docker 登录认证访问私有仓库
无需登录使用专属域名
Kubernetes 集群配置 Containerd
K3s 轻量级 Kubernetes 镜像加速
VS Code Dev Containers 配置
Podman 容器引擎配置
HPC 科学计算容器配置
ghcr、Quay、nvcr 等镜像仓库
Harbor Proxy Repository 对接专属域名
Portainer Registries 加速拉取
Nexus3 Docker Proxy 内网缓存
需要其他帮助?请查看我们的 常见问题Docker 镜像访问常见问题解答 或 提交工单
manifest unknown
no matching manifest(架构)
invalid tar header(解压)
TLS 证书失败
DNS 超时
410 Gone 排查
402 与流量用尽
401 认证失败
429 限流
D-Bus 凭证提示
413 与超大单层
来自真实用户的反馈,见证轩辕镜像的优质服务